Every year on 18 April, ICOMOS celebrates the “International Day for Monuments and Sites”, whose establishment was approved by the 22nd UNESCO General Conference in 1983. The theme for 2012 is World Heritage in celebration of the 40th anniversary of the World Heritage Convention. World Heritage Volunteers 2012
01-Apr-2012 - 30-Sep-2012
In celebration of the 40th anniversary of the World Heritage Convention, the World Heritage Volunteers 2012, 'Beyond territories and boundaries', will hold 50 Patrimonito work camps at 40 World Heritage sites in 25 countries around the world.
